Key Concepts
NASA's Pathfinder spacecraft experienced a bug in its scheduler, causing it to prioritize tasks incorrectly and halt transmissions.
Prioritizing tasks using a quadratic-time algorithm, such as constantly ranking emails by importance, can lead to inefficiency because the work increases quadratically with the amount of tasks.
To manage interruptions effectively, consider using a technique called interrupt coalescing, which involves grouping interruptions together and addressing them at fixed intervals to minimize context switching and improve focus.
